I have my main store on Etsy. Etsy is a fantastic website where artisans of all types can get together and sell their wares - kind of like an on-line craft fair. I think I tend to do more shopping than I do selling, but that's okay - I love to support my fellow Artisans. It's overwhelming how much talent is out there!

What is really cool about Etsy is the opportunity to join teams. Teams are co-operatives of all different formations that get together to do everything from cross-promotion, cross-marketing, social support and everything in between. I've joined up with two teams:


Squidetsians
This is a wonderful group of people who each has a web page (called a 'lens' in the local lingo) on Squidoo (see Kierabel Designs' page) and who also sell on Etsy. Although this is the basic fabric that holds the group together, even though I'm a newcomer, I can see this group working together in a lot of different ways. There are several opportunities for cross-promotion, cross-marketing, and because the members are willing to work as a cooperative, it seems boundless the ideas that may be able to work in the future.

EtsyBEAD
This is a larger group that gets together for weekly discussions, has a message board and does a lot of cross-advertising type of promotions. It looks like there will be a wealth of information available with some seasoned beaders.
